Unfillet Curve definition

In Autocad it is really easy to unfillet or change a radius of a filleted curve. Unfortunately in Rhino this is not possible (or I'm missing something really big here :)).

That's why I've wrote a nifty unfillet script in Grasshopper. As input you can put any polyline that has some or all corners filleted. Warning though, a spline doesn't work, only a polyline that has filleted corners.

P.S. Only works in Rhino v5 and you need python for grasshopper: …
